For each number, you must go to the stack once and out of the stack. We set the stack to state ' 1 ' and the stack is set to state ' 0 '. All States of the n number correspond to a 2n binary number consisting of n 1 and N 0. Because the operands waiting for the stack are ar
Today, when you write a program, pop-up dialog boxes are displayed:The application has an exception unknown software exception (0XC00000FD):This is how the code reads a CSV file in a function, initializes a variable directly based on the size of the CSV file, and then reads and assigns the entire file to the variable at once.At the beginning of the test is usually a small file of hundreds of K, there is no problem. When I choose a more than 1M picture, the above problem arises.At first, from the
LeetCode 155 Min Stack (minimum Stack)Translation
The stack design supports pushing, pop, top, and retrieval of the smallest element within the constant time. Push (x) -- push element X into Stack pop () -- Remove top element () -- get top element getMin () -- retrieve the minimum element of
typically an application includes multiple activity We're using the program is, a activity to another activity activity and then we press the back button and we can return it in the open order. android task and back Stack Task A collection of pages is stored, and the collection is arranged into a set called Back Stack , the purpose of the preservation is to record Activity in the open orde
Python implementation time o (1) Minimum stack, python small stack
This is a handwritten programming question I encountered when I graduated from the school. I was just learning python and it took a lot of time to write down the entire stack. After all, the language is just a tool. If you want to implement it clearly, you can use any language to quickly write it
From: http://blog.csdn.net/hairetz/article/details/4141043
I. prerequisites-program memory allocationThe memory occupied by a C/C ++ compiled program is divided into the following parts:1. STACK: the stack zone is automatically allocated and released by the compiler, and stores function parameter values and local variable values. ItsThe operation method is similar to the
The block storage area requires three terms: ● _ nsconcretstackblock ● _ nsconcretglobalblock
● _ Nsconcretmallocblock
The three block storage methods are described as follows: Stack, global, and heap. [Point 1] The block defined outside the function is global. In addition, if the block inside the function does not capture any automatic variables, it is also global. For example, the following code:
typedef int (^blk_t)(int);for(...){ blk_t blk = ^(
Understanding heap and stack is helpful for understanding memory management, garbage collection, errors and exceptions, debugging and logs in. NET. The garbage collection mechanism frees programmers from complicated memory management. Although the vast majority of C # programs do not require programmers to manually manage the memory, however, this does not mean that programmers do not need to know how the allocated objects are recycled. In some specia
I. prerequisites-program memory allocationThe memory occupied by a C/C ++ compiled program is divided into the following parts:1. STACK: the stack zone is automatically allocated and released by the compiler, and stores function parameter values and local variable values. ItsThe operation method is similar to the stack in the data structure.2. Heap-usually assign
Stack, a special storage structure for linear tables. The difference with a learned linear table is that the stack can only insert and delete data from the fixed end of the table, and the other end is sealed.Figure 1 Stack structure because only one side of the stack to access data, called the end of the opening is "
When writing a program, we often say that the underlying type variable exists in the stack memory, and that the variable (object, array) of the reference type has heap memory. Now let's see how this data structure of the stack is implemented.DefinedA kind of storage structure that can realize "advanced out"The stack is similar to putting clothes on the box, first
"225-implement stack using Queues (stack operation with queues)""leetcode-Interview algorithm classic-java Implementation" "All topics Directory Index"code Download "Https://github.com/Wang-Jun-Chao"Original QuestionImplement the following operations of a stack using queues.Push (x) –push element x onto stack.Pop () –removes the element on top of the stack.Top ()
ObjectiveThis database technology stack is the last part of the "Stack trilogy" I wrote;-)I have written recently . NET Technology Overview (so far the most complete. NET technology stack) , I believe a lot of netizens sigh master. NET technology is much less than that described in this technology stack.Then I wrote the Web front-end Development Big Department Ov
after running! big[] "copy" the string "to small[", the results can be imagined. The extra-long data drowns out the memory areas beyond the array, and unpredictable results can occur! The art of buffer overflow attacks is to "turn unpredictable consequences into the results we want!" "For more detailed information about "buffer overflow", please refer to network resources.The following is a debugger to go through the overflow of the program inside to find out.To better demonstrate how the overf
If the task is in the user State when an interruption occursCodeIf the CPU is interrupted, the CPU privilege level changes from 3 to 0. At this time, the CPU will run the switch operation from user-mode stack to kernel-mode stack. The CPU obtains the segment selection and offset of the new stack from the task status segment TSS of the current task. Service Interr
(1) ESP: Extended Stack pointer with a pointer in its memory, which always points to the top of the stack frame at the top of the system stack.
(2) EBP: extended base pointer, with a pointer in its memory, always pointing to the bottom of a stack frame at the top of the system stac
Structure of [stack, stack, and method area] Based on java, javaFor more information, see JAVA stack, stack, and method area,
Method Area (non-heap): it is the memory area shared by each thread. It is used to store data such as class information, constants, static variables, and Code Compiled by the real-time compiler
Stack (STATCK) This data structure is quite famous in the computer. The data in the stack is advanced (first in the last out, FILO). The stack has only one exit, allowing new elements (which can only be added on top of the stack), moving out of the element (only the top of the stac
StackA definition stack is a linear table that can only be inserted or deleted at one end. (Advanced after the table)Stack inherits vectors in JavaInstantiation ofStack stack=new stack ();Basic useDetermines whether the emptyStack.empty ()Fetch stack top value (not out of
In C #, the structure used for storage is more, such as: Datatable,dataset,list,dictionary,stack structure, the storage of various structure of the way there are differences, efficiency must have advantages and disadvantages. Now we're going to introduce a LIFO data structure.
When it comes to storage structures, we use more of them in our projects. For a task storage structure, stacks and queues are similar structures that are used in different ways
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.